Старый 05.02.2011, 00:16   #1
телочка на авке клевая?
 
Аватар для 10012003
 
Регистрация: 14.09.2008
Адрес: Замкадье.
Сообщений: 1,522
Вес репутации: 261
10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ее
По умолчанию не работает innerHTML

<script type="JavaScript">
var g = "kalsearch";
var namesel = document.getElementById(g);
var name = '888';
namesel.innerHTML = String(name);
</script>

<form method= "POST" action = "/form/kalkylyator.php">
<input type = "text" color ="#6e706f" style ="color: #6e706f" name ="prod" value = "Наименование продукта" class ="form" size="32" onfocus="inputON(this);" onblur="inputOFF(this);" onKeyPress="loadhidden(this);" >
<div id = 'kalsearch'> 6 </div>
</form>


Скажите где ошибка?

Последний раз редактировалось 10012003; 05.02.2011 в 00:24.
10012003 вне форума   Ответить с цитированием
Старый 05.02.2011, 00:50   #2
Эксперт
 
Аватар для Anadonam
 
Регистрация: 29.10.2009
Адрес: Вологда and SSHA
Сообщений: 3,897
Вес репутации: 353
Anad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ущее
Отправить сообщение для Anadonam с помощью ICQ
По умолчанию

[предположение (точно не уверен):]

var namesel = document.getElementById(g);
не может быть что переменная пытается инициализироваться идентификатором объекта (элемента) раньше чем сам элемент появляется на странице (итог - он это не получает)

попробуй засуснуть скрипт по <body oload()> не ?

проверь - выведи идентификатор на печать в этомже скрипте (ну или как то так убеись что переменная инициализировалась ....).... если не пустая (переменная) то не оно .....



Добавлено через 3 минуты
БЛИН и еще непрально ! ))
надо getElementById('kalsearch') ! факт

Последний раз редактировалось Anadonam; 05.02.2011 в 00:51. Причина: Добавлено сообщение
Anadonam вне форума   Ответить с цитированием
Старый 05.02.2011, 00:51   #3
телочка на авке клевая?
 
Аватар для 10012003
 
Регистрация: 14.09.2008
Адрес: Замкадье.
Сообщений: 1,522
Вес репутации: 261
10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ее
По умолчанию

поменял местами не помогло
10012003 вне форума   Ответить с цитированием
Старый 05.02.2011, 01:01   #4
Эксперт
 
Аватар для Anadonam
 
Регистрация: 29.10.2009
Адрес: Вологда and SSHA
Сообщений: 3,897
Вес репутации: 353
Anad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ущееAnadonam - прекрасное будущее
Отправить сообщение для Anadonam с помощью ICQ
По умолчанию

10012003, ну первый совет в силе всеравно

а или я не понял что ты местами поменял
скрипт размести после формы это да + замени значение в функции (блин хотя вроде это пофих). странно просто както 5 строчек кода а так сложно всё зачем столько лишних переменных - тока путаница.....

Добавлено через 9 минут
вот смари по логике
var name = '888';
namesel.innerHTML = String(name);

1 присваиваешь строку
2 и потом строку переводишь в строку String(name); ??? (это как ?)

мне это не понять просто (я не настока силен в JS)
- ведь можно проще namesel.innerHTML = "строка";

Последний раз редактировалось Anadonam; 05.02.2011 в 01:02. Причина: Добавлено сообщение
Anadonam вне форума   Ответить с цитированием
Старый 05.02.2011, 01:02   #5
Мастер
 
Регистрация: 17.03.2008
Сообщений: 638
Вес репутации: 236
ah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ущееahsinis - прекрасное будущее
По умолчанию

1) попробуйте заменить
Цитата:
Сообщение от 10012003 Посмотреть сообщение
<script type="JavaScript">
на
Код:
<script type="text/javascript">
типа JavaScript не существует

2) т.к. у вас скрипт inline, то скрип не увидит элемент с id = 'kalsearch', его надо указать до вызова скрипта

ЗЫ. String(name) - бессмысленная конструкция
ahsinis вне форума   Ответить с цитированием
Старый 05.02.2011, 01:22   #6
телочка на авке клевая?
 
Аватар для 10012003
 
Регистрация: 14.09.2008
Адрес: Замкадье.
Сообщений: 1,522
Вес репутации: 261
10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ее10012003 - прекрасное будущее
По умолчанию

Цитата:
Сообщение от ahsinis Посмотреть сообщение
<script type="text/javascript">
спасибо - это помогло
10012003 вне форума   Ответить с цитированием
Старый 05.02.2011, 20:48   #7
Специалист
 
Регистрация: 25.06.2009
Адрес: Красноярск
Сообщений: 443
Вес репутации: 201
BI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ордитсяBIOHAZARD - за этого человека можно гордится
Отправить сообщение для BIOHAZARD с помощью ICQ
По умолчанию

отладчики для кого придумывались?
или слова файрбуг и драгонфлай чужды вашему уху?
__________________
Решил стать бессмертным. Пока получается.
Не получается воткнуть код на сайт? Могу помочь. ася: 858-368. Рефералам бесплатно
BIOHAZARD вне форума   Ответить с цитированием
Ответ

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Не работает ася.. Neveykov Курилка 9 15.12.2009 14:19
Не работает YAP vitalius Ошибки при работе с системой 4 16.06.2009 23:54
Не работает YAP Alekc Вопросы по работе системы 2 14.06.2009 18:17
Не работает YAP bruto Ошибки при работе с системой 8 20.08.2008 15:03
Не работает контекстный поиск, не работает поиск со словами "быстрый поиск"... Archy Ошибки при работе с системой 0 14.07.2008 16:11


Часовой пояс GMT +3, время: 22:24.